League Setback in the Canary Islands: Atleti Loses Ground

Atlético de Madrid suffered a setback in their league aspirations, falling to a narrow defeat against Las Palmas. Javi Muñoz’s goal in added time sealed a match that seriously complicates the Rojiblancos’ chances of fighting for the title, distancing them from leaders Barcelona.

Simeone surprised with an initial lineup that sought attacking freshness with the Julián Álvarez - Sorloth duo, while the defense featured Giménez and Le Normand. The opening stages were promising, with high pressure making it difficult for Las Palmas to build from the back.

However, the Canary Island team managed to take control of the match, creating danger through Moleiro, although Oblak looked secure in goal. Atlético responded with clear chances from Julián and Sorloth, frustrated by local goalkeeper Horkas, who made outstanding saves.

Controversy was also present with a possible penalty on Le Normand not reviewed. In the second half, Cholo looked for revulsions, bringing on De Paul, Riquelme, Azpilicueta and Griezmann, trying to inject verticality into the attack.

However, the opportunities did not materialize and Las Palmas took advantage of the spaces. The match seemed destined for a draw, but in the final breath, a loose ball in the area was seized by Javi Muñoz to score the winning goal, after a play reviewed by VAR. A painful result for Atlético, who must get up and focus on securing Champions League spots.
